I have seen this strategy of holding off on level-ups suggested a number of times and there is simply no need for it. Once your player skills improve a bit you will have no trouble with rats, disease, long, slow battles or getting to Arnika. Just be patient with yourself and enjoy the game. A level-up, IMO, is a cause for celebration. You made it to the next level! By holding off you "stunt" your growth in a sense because you face whimpy monsters relative to the level you have earned. Yeah, when first facing the open road even experienced players get to civilization ASAP (Arnika or base camp), but other than that... no worries.

If that is "just not happening" for you, then play on normal or easy for a few games. I didn't when I first began, but should have. It made the game difficult and frustrating, and I almost gave up and put it back on the shelf. One of the beauties of W8 is that there is much to know about it and, no matter how skilled you already are, you can get (a lot) better at it. This advice above is pretty basic, I'm not that good a player really, so don't expect it will take you a long time to reach that.

If you want to hold off on level-ups, and find that fun... go for it. I'm not surprised, however, that this option did not get as much play-testing and so the game still has some (sound's like real) bugs associated with that, that several of you are finding.
